Market Overview

Gaming chairs constitute a fast-growing product category within the gaming peripherals ecosystem, designed to support the posture and comfort needs of gamers who spend multiple consecutive hours seated. Anchored by a global gaming industry valued at roughly $189 billion in 2025, demand for gaming chairs is closely tied to overall gaming participation rates, esports engagement, and the proliferation of home gaming setups. The market encompasses a spectrum of products from entry-level task chairs to premium ergonomic designs with advanced lumbar support, adjustable armrests, and reclining mechanisms.

Growth Drivers

The explosion of esports as a professional and spectator sport has been a primary catalyst, with major tournaments like The International and League of Legends World Championship broadcasting to millions and normalizing gaming as a legitimate competitive pursuit. Simultaneously, the COVID-19 pandemic accelerated remote-work adoption, blurring the boundary between home office furniture and gaming furniture as consumers sought versatile, long-session seating. Rising health consciousness around musculoskeletal issues from prolonged sitting has shifted buyer priorities toward ergonomics over aesthetics alone.

  • Esports industry growth driving demand for professional-grade setups among both competitive players and aspirational consumers
  • Prolonged screen time increasing awareness of posture and spinal health, making ergonomic features a key purchasing criterion
  • Remote and hybrid work normalization creating crossover demand for gaming chairs that double as office seating

Segmentation and Regional Analysis

Product segmentation typically divides gaming chairs into racing-style bucket seats, ergonomic task chairs, and premium luxury models, each targeting distinct consumer profiles from casual mobile gamers to professional streamers and esports athletes. Distribution channels span direct-to-consumer e-commerce, electronics retailers, and specialty gaming stores, with online channels gaining share due to extensive product reviews and influencer endorsements. Geographically, North America and Western Europe lead in per-capita spending, while Asia-Pacific represents the fastest-growing region due to a massive mobile and PC gaming population, rising disposable incomes, and a deepening esports ecosystem across China, South Korea, and Southeast Asia.

  • North America accounts for the largest revenue share, with the U.S. market propelled by high consumer spending and a well-developed esports infrastructure
  • Asia-Pacific is the fastest-expanding region, driven by China's massive gaming population and the professionalization of esports across East and Southeast Asia
  • Latin America and the Middle East represent emerging opportunities as digital infrastructure improves and gaming culture spreads

Trends and Outlook

What are the recent trends and outlook?

The convergence of gaming and remote work is expected to sustain elevated demand for gaming chairs, with consumers increasingly viewing them as multi-purpose furniture rather than niche gaming accessories. Manufacturers are integrating smart technologies, including posture-tracking sensors, haptic feedback systems, and app-connected customization, to differentiate products in an increasingly crowded marketplace. Sustainability is gaining prominence as brands adopt recycled materials, modular component designs, and extended warranty programs, reflecting broader consumer expectations around corporate responsibility. Looking ahead, continued investment from major gaming hardware brands and the potential for AI-driven personalization suggest a dynamic and expanding market through 2030 and beyond.

  • Smart gaming chairs with integrated sensors and health-tracking features represent an emerging premium sub-segment
  • Sustainability initiatives, including recycled materials and take-back programs, are becoming a competitive differentiator
  • Customization options such as branded designs, modular upgrades, and co-branded collaborations with game publishers are growing in popularity
